Boundaries indicated as abutting right-of-way lines of streets, highways, former rail lines, or alleys shall be construed as extending to the center line of such streets, highways, rail lines, or alleys; 2. Boundaries indicated as approximately following plotted lot lines shall be construed as following such lot lines; 3. Boundaries indicated as approximately following the center line of streams, rivers, or other bodies or water shall be construed to follow such center lines; 4. Boundaries indicated as parallel to, or extension of, features indicated in subsections (1) through (3) above shall be so construed. 5. Distances not specifically indicated on the Zoning Map shall be determined by measurement in accordance with the scale of the map; 6. In cases of further uncertainty, the Zoning Commission shall determine the location of the boundary. 3.4 APPLICATION OF DISTRICT REGULATIONS The requirements set by this regulation within each district shall be minimum requirements and shall apply uniformly to each class or kind of structure or land, and particularly, except as hereinafter provided. 1.
